Checklist
- Check carton quantities against the commercial invoice line by line.
- Review the reorder point after one full selling cycle.
- Request batch photographs and a packing list prior to shipment.
- Keep certificates current and filed against the exact model name.
- Log sell through by account for the first eight weeks.
- Confirm the exact configuration in writing before the deposit is paid.

Frequently asked questions
What is the usual first order size for Aero Pro?
Most distributors start with a mixed carton of two hundred to five hundred units, then scale to pallet volume once sell through is confirmed.
What happens if a batch fails inspection?
The agreed procedure normally covers replacement of affected units or credit against the next order, documented before shipment.
How quickly can a repeat order be produced?
For established configurations production typically runs two to four weeks, with transit on top depending on the chosen method.
Can packaging be adjusted for our market?
Artwork localisation is straightforward; structural changes need larger volumes and a longer lead time.
